Vintage 8mm footage from France in 1967 captures a woman in a striking red coat standing beside a classic dark sedan, opening the rear door to let three friends into the car. The scene unfolds on a city street with a stone building in the background, showcasing mid-1960s fashion with tailored suits and styled hair. The film exhibits natural grain and color saturation typical of home movie footage, with a candid, observational feel. The woman holds a white handbag and a booklet, engaging with her companions as they prepare to depart.
